Essential First Aid in Survival Situations: A Comprehensive Guide

When thrust into the wilderness or faced with a catastrophic event, knowing essential first aid in survival situations can truly mean the difference between life and death. Whether you’re a hiker, camper, or someone who wants to be prepared for any emergency, understanding basic medical interventions is crucial. In this comprehensive guide, we’ll dive into the crucial skills and knowledge you need to handle common injuries and health issues when professional help isn’t immediately available.

Understanding the Basics of Survival First Aid

Before we get into specific techniques and scenarios, it’s important to establish a foundation of first aid knowledge that applies across various survival situations.

1. Prioritize Safety

Always ensure the area is safe before administering first aid. This means checking for threats like fire, unstable structures, or wild animals.

2. Assess the Situation

Quickly assess the condition of the injured person. Look for signs of life-threatening conditions such as severe bleeding, breathing difficulties, or shock.

3. Call for Help

If possible, send a signal for help using a phone, whistle, mirror, or another signaling device. Even if you begin administering first aid, always seek professional medical help as soon as you can.

Handling Common Injuries in Survival Scenarios

In a survival situation, you might encounter a range of injuries from minor cuts to serious fractures. Here’s how to deal with some of the most common ones:

A: Cuts and Abrasions

Quick Cleaning and Protection:

  • Rinse the wound with clean water to remove any dirt or debris.
  • Apply gentle pressure with a clean cloth to stop bleeding.
  • Cover the wound with a sterile bandage or clean cloth.

B: Sprains and Strains

Steps to Reduce Pain and Swelling:

  • Remember RICE: Rest, Ice, Compression, and Elevation.
  • Use a cold pack or a makeshift ice pack from cold water or snow.
  • Wrap the affected area with a bandage or makeshift splint.
  • Elevate the limb to reduce swelling.

C: Fractures

Immobilization Is Key:

  • Do not attempt to realign the bone.
  • Use splints made from sticks, cardboard, or folded magazines to immobilize the limb.
  • Secure the splints with cloth strips or belts.

Preparing a First Aid Kit: Must-Have Items

No guide on essential first aid in survival situations would be complete without mentioning the necessary tools and supplies. Here’s what your survival first aid kit should ideally include:

  1. Sterile Gauze and Bandages: For dressing wounds and promoting healing.
  2. Antiseptic Wipes or Solutions: To disinfect injuries and prevent infection.
  3. Adhesive Tape: For securing bandages or splints.
  4. Pain Relievers: Such as ibuprofen or acetaminophen.
  5. Tweezers and Scissors: For removing debris from wounds and cutting cloth.
  6. Thermal Blanket: To preserve body heat and manage shock.
  7. Gloves: To protect both the caregiver and the victim from infections.

When Conditions Worsen: Recognizing Signs of Infection

In survival situations, even small wounds can become problematic if infected. Here are signs to watch for:

  • Increased pain, swelling, or redness around the wound.
  • Pus or foul-smelling drainage.
  • Fever or chilling sensations.

Immediate Actions:

  • Clean the wound again using an antiseptic.
  • Apply a new, clean bandage.
  • If possible, increase fluid intake to help fight the infection.

The Importance of Learning and Practicing

While reading about essential first aid in survival situations is beneficial, practical experience is invaluable. Consider taking a certified first aid course that includes CPR and emergency response training. Regular practice of these skills ensures you’ll remain calm and effective in actual emergency situations.
